An SLDASM file is a SOLIDWORKS Assembly file, which means it is a 3D CAD file used to represent a complete product, machine, object, or mechanism made from multiple separate parts. In SOLIDWORKS, an individual component is usually saved as an SLDPRT file, while the SLDASM file is the assembly file that brings those individual parts together into one full design. For example, if someone is designing a desk fan, the fan blade, motor housing, screws, stand, grille, control knob, and base may each be separate part files. The SLDASM file then shows how all of those parts fit together to form the complete fan.
An SLDASM file is not just a simple 3D object. It acts more like a master layout or digital assembly plan for a design. It stores information about how parts are positioned, aligned, rotated, spaced, connected, or constrained inside the full model. For example, in a table assembly, the file can remember where each leg is placed, how the tabletop is aligned, where the screws or brackets are located, and which surfaces should touch or line up. This positioning is often controlled through mates in SOLIDWORKS, which are rules that define how parts relate to one another. A mate can keep a screw centered inside a hole, keep two plates flush against each other, allow a wheel to rotate around an axle, or maintain a fixed distance between two parts.
A very important thing to understand about SLDASM files is that they often depend on other related files. The SLDASM file may not contain every full part by itself. Instead, it usually references the related SLDPRT files and tells SOLIDWORKS how to arrange them. Because of this, an SLDASM file may open incorrectly if the matching part files are missing. You may see missing components, broken links, empty sections, or an incomplete model. That is why when sharing an SLDASM file, it is usually best to send the complete SOLIDWORKS project folder, including all related part files and sub-assemblies.
SLDASM files are commonly used in engineering, product design, manufacturing, mechanical drafting, prototyping, and 3D modeling. They allow designers and engineers to check whether parts fit together properly before anything is physically manufactured. They can inspect clearances, screw holes, mounting points, movement, alignment, interference, and the overall structure of the design. This makes SLDASM files useful for designing machines, tools, vehicle components, furniture, appliances, electronic housings, industrial equipment, and many other products made from multiple pieces.
The main program used to open an SLDASM file is SOLIDWORKS, because SLDASM is SOLIDWORKS’ native assembly format. SOLIDWORKS can fully read the assembly structure, including parts, sub-assemblies, mates, dimensions, positions, and relationships between components. Other CAD viewers or conversion tools may be able to preview or convert an SLDASM file, but they may not preserve all of the original design information. Some viewers may only show the visible 3D shape, while SOLIDWORKS can usually display and edit the full assembly logic.
SLDASM files can also be converted into other 3D or CAD formats, depending on the software being used and whether all referenced part files are available. A common export format is STEP or STP, which is widely used for sharing CAD models with engineers, manufacturers, and machine shops. STEP is often preferred when the goal is to preserve accurate engineering geometry. An SLDASM file may also be exported to STL for 3D printing, although STL turns the model into a mesh and does not preserve the full CAD structure, mates, or editable features. Other possible formats include OBJ, FBX, GLB, IGES, Parasolid, DWG, and DXF, depending on whether the file is needed for visualization, rendering, drafting, manufacturing, or 3D printing.
An SLDASM file is also not a normal image file like a JPG, PNG, GIF, or BMP. A normal image is made of pixels and only shows a flat 2D picture. An SLDASM file contains 3D CAD assembly data, which means the model can be rotated, inspected from different angles, measured, edited, and broken down into individual components. A photo of a machine only shows what the machine looks like from one angle, but an SLDASM file of that machine can show the actual digital structure of the machine, including its parts and how they fit together. In simple terms, a JPG or PNG is a picture of an object, while an SLDASM file is a 3D assembly model of the object itself.
